Write an equation in point-slope form for the line that passes through the given points. (–4, 6), (–2, 22)

Answer:

y-6=8(x+4)

Step-by-step explanation:

m=(y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

m=(22-6)/(-2-(-4))

m=16/(-2+4)

m=16/2

m=8

y-y1=m(x-x1)

y-6=8(x-(-4))

y-6=8(x+4)
